Abstract
We present a status report on a project with the aim to enhance the wavelength calibration of ISAAC’s long wavelength spectroscopic mode. We measure telluric standard stars with high signal/noise and use the comparison with theoretical spectra of the telluric lines for the wavelength calibration. We show that calibrations done with arc-lines only can be wrong by up to 0.2 μm. The new atlas of telluric lines allows a spectral calibration with a precision of 0.003 μm.
